If Sarah Palin is working as hard as she can to repel women voters, then John McCain’s brother Joe is doing the same for voters in Virginia. He called it a communist country today, as is mentioned here in the AP story:
Joe McCain, speaking at an event in support of his brother, called two Democratic-leaning areas in Northern Virginia “communist country,” according to a report on The Washington Post’s Web site.
“I’ve lived here for at least 10 years and before that about every third duty I was in either Arlington or Alexandria, up in communist country,” Joe McCain said at an event in Loudon County, Va.
